Guaranteed Rent, also known as 'rent to rent', offers landlords a stable, risk-free rental income. It involves signing a contract with an agent, such as a property management company like Serenity Home Stays who then sublets the property. They may utilise it as a holiday let or rent it out to long-term occupants.
Guaranteed rent agreements typically last 3 to 5 years but can extend much longer if both parties are satisfied, which is often the case. Throughout this period, you'll receive fixed, regular payments regardless of the property's occupancy status or income generated.

A guaranteed rent agreement typically involves a formal written contract outlining the terms and conditions agreed upon by both parties. This document includes details such as the rent amount, payment schedule, responsibilities of the management company, termination clauses, and any other specific arrangements. Itโs essential for landlords to thoroughly review and understand the documentation before signing to avoid misunderstandings later on.
Yes, there is a difference between guaranteed rent and rent-to-rent schemes. Guaranteed rent involves a management company or council guaranteeing a fixed rental income to the landlord, regardless of occupancy. Rent-to-rent schemes involve a third party (renter) renting the property from the landlord and then subletting it to other tenants, often at a higher rent, with the aim of making a profit. Guaranteed rent offers a more stable and secure income, while rent-to-rent schemes carry higher risks and legal complexities.
